Přizpůsobení tlačítka akce

Vlastní možnosti tlačítka akce na stolním telefonu Cisco řady 9800 vyžadují specifickou podporu firmwaru systému PhoneOS. Podrobnosti najdete v následující tabulce:

FunkcePožadovaná verze firmwaru
Tísňové voláníPhoneOS 3.0.1 a novější
Vlastní službaPhoneOS 3.2.1 a novější
Více spouštěčůPhoneOS 3.3.1 a novější
Příspěvek HTTPPhoneOS 3.3.1 a novější
Více událostí v jednom triggeruPhoneOS 3.4.1 a novější
1

Přihlaste se do správy systému Cisco Unified Communications Manager.

2

Podle potřeby proveďte jednu z následujících akcí:

  • Chcete-li nakonfigurovat všechny nasazené telefony, přejděte na Konfigurace systém> podnikového telefonu.
  • Chcete-li nakonfigurovat telefony sdílející stejný profil telefonu, přejděte do nabídky Nastavení zařízení > zařízení > Běžný profil telefonu.
  • Chcete-li nakonfigurovat jednotlivý telefon, přejděte do nabídky Zařízení > Telefon. Pak najděte svůj telefon a otevřete stránku Konfigurace telefonu.

Konfigurace se řídí hierarchickou strukturou:

  • Nastavení jednotlivých zařízení mají přednost před nastavením v běžném profilu telefonu a na podnikové úrovni
  • Běžná nastavení profilu telefonu přepíší nastavení na podnikové úrovni

3

Přizpůsobte nastavení tlačítka akce pomocí následujících parametrů na základě vašich případů použití.

Existují tři skupiny parametrů pro tlačítko akce, z nichž každá odpovídá službě s jedinečným aktivačním signálem. Pokud je aktivační událost služby zadána ve více skupinách, nastavení ve skupině 1 mají přednost před nastaveními ve skupině 2 a 3, zatímco skupina 2 má přednost před skupinou 3.

  • Tísňová volání

    Nakonfigurujte následující parametry:

    • Funkce akčního tlačítka: Vyberte tísňové volání.

    • Cíl služby tlačítka akce: Zadejte telefonní číslo nebo identifikátor URI tísňové služby.

    • Název služby tlačítka akce (volitelné): Zadejte název služby přidružené k aktivační události akce. Toto jméno se zobrazí ve zprávě na obrazovce, když uživatel stiskne tlačítko, označující, která událost bude zahájena. Pokud není zadán žádný název, použije se jako zobrazovaný název tísňové volání .

    • Prodleva vytáčení: Nastavte časový limit (v sekundách), po kterém telefon zahájí tísňové volání po zjištění spouštěče. Výchozí hodnota je 5 sekund. Je-li nastavena hodnota 0, hovor se uskuteční okamžitě po zjištění spouštěče.

    • Servisní spouštěč Vyberte spouštěč ze seznamu: Jedno stisknutí, Dlouhé stisknutí nebo Stiskněte 3krát.

    • Tiché tísňové volání (volitelné): Ve výchozím nastavení funguje tísňové volání jako obousměrné volání, podobně jako ostatní odchozí hovory. Je-li aktivováno tiché tísňové volání, zvuk je na straně volajícího tichý, aby během hovoru nepřitahoval pozornost. Tiché tísňové volání může ukončit pouze příjemce hovoru.

      Během tichého tísňového volání obrazovka telefonu 9841 zamrzne a obrazovka telefonů 9851, 9861 a 9871 bude vypnuta. Všechny ostatní funkce jsou nepřístupné. Telefon obnoví normální provoz poté, co příjemce ukončí hovor.

    • Povolit tiché načítání tísňových volání (volitelné): Tuto funkci povolte, pokud uživatelům povolíte stisknutím libovolné klávesy obnovit normální provoz telefonu při zachování tísňového volání. Zvuk hovoru zůstane tichý, dokud uživatel nezvýší hlasitost reproduktoru pomocí tlačítka hlasitosti.

  • Vlastní služby

    Nakonfigurujte následující parametry:

    • Funkce tlačítka akce: Vyberte možnost Vlastní.

    • Tlačítko akce Cíl služby: Zadejte adresu URL vlastní služby. Adresa URL musí začínat http:// nebo https://, například https://10.11.20.159/path/service.xml .

    • Název služby tlačítka akce (volitelné): Zadejte název služby přidružené k triggeru. Tento název se zobrazí ve zprávě na obrazovce, když uživatel stiskne tlačítko a označuje, která služba bude spuštěna. Pokud není zadán žádný název, bude jako zobrazovaný název použita vlastní služba .

    • Vlastní pole obsahu (volitelné): Pokud chcete telefonu povolit odeslání požadavku HTTP Post po stisknutí tlačítka akce, zadejte data HTTP, jako je metoda, záhlaví a obsah příspěvku, o maximální délce 1024 znaků.

      Příklady skriptů POST a syntaxi najdete v tématu požadavek HTTP Post pro tlačítko akce.

    • Prodleva při vytáčení: Nastavte časový limit telefonu v sekundách pro zahájení události po zjištění spouštěče. Výchozí hodnota je 5 sekund. Pokud je nastavena hodnota 0, událost je iniciována okamžitě po zjištění triggeru.

    • Servisní spouštěč Vyberte spouštěč ze seznamu: Jedno stisknutí, Dlouhé stisknutí nebo Stiskněte 3krát.

    • Tajný klíč služby (volitelné): zadejte ověřovací tajný klíč, token nebo heslo, pokud vaše vlastní služba vyžaduje ověření pro přístup k němu. Zadaný tajný klíč se zobrazí jako maskovaný řetězec a lze na něj odkazovat pomocí makra $SS v části Pole vlastního obsahu a Cíl služby tlačítkaakce.

  • Více spouštěčů

    Nastavte parametry v každé skupině. Viz části Tísňová volání a Vlastní služby výše.

  • Jeden spouštěč pro více událostí

    Nakonfigurujte následující parametry pro přiřazení více událostí k triggeru:

    • Funkce tlačítka akce: Vyberte možnost Vlastní.

    • Tlačítko akce Cíl služby: Zadejte telefonní číslo, na které chcete volat, a adresu URL služby XML v tomto formátu:

      tel:<phonenumber nebo SIP URI> + <serviceURL>

      Adresa URL musí začínat http:// nebo https://.

      Příklad: tel:1234 + https://10.11.20.159/path/service.xml

    • Název služby tlačítka akce (volitelné): Zadejte název služby přidružené k triggeru. Tento název se zobrazí ve zprávě na obrazovce, když uživatel stiskne tlačítko a označuje, která služba bude spuštěna. Pokud není zadán žádný název, bude jako zobrazovaný název použita vlastní služba .

    • Vlastní pole obsahu (volitelné): Pokud chcete telefonu povolit odeslání požadavku HTTP Post po stisknutí tlačítka akce, zadejte data HTTP, jako je metoda, záhlaví a obsah příspěvku, o maximální délce 1024 znaků.

      Příklady skriptů POST a syntaxi najdete v tématu požadavek HTTP Post pro tlačítko akce.

    • Prodleva při vytáčení: Nastavte časový limit telefonu v sekundách pro zahájení události po zjištění spouštěče. Výchozí hodnota je 5 sekund. Pokud je nastavena hodnota 0, událost je iniciována okamžitě po zjištění triggeru.

    • Servisní spouštěč Vyberte spouštěč ze seznamu: Jedno stisknutí, Dlouhé stisknutí nebo Stiskněte 3krát.

    • Tajný klíč služby (volitelné): zadejte ověřovací tajný klíč, token nebo heslo, pokud vaše vlastní služba vyžaduje ověření pro přístup k němu. Zadaný tajný klíč se zobrazí jako maskovaný řetězec a lze na něj odkazovat pomocí makra $SS v části Pole vlastního obsahu a Cíl služby tlačítkaakce.

    • Tiché tísňové volání (volitelné): Pokud jste do cíle služby zadali telefonní číslo nebo identifikátor URI vytáčení, povolení této funkce ztiší tísňová volání.

      Ve výchozím nastavení funguje tísňové volání jako obousměrné, podobně jako ostatní odchozí hovory. Když je nastaveno na povoleno, zvuk je na straně volajícího tichý, aby během hovoru nepřitahoval pozornost. Hovor může ukončit pouze příjemce hovoru.

      Během tichého tísňového volání obrazovka telefonu 9841 zamrzne a obrazovka telefonů 9851, 9861 a 9871 bude vypnuta. Všechny ostatní funkce jsou nepřístupné. Telefon obnoví normální provoz poté, co příjemce ukončí hovor.

    • Povolit tiché načítání tísňových volání (volitelné): Tuto funkci povolte, pokud uživatelům povolíte stisknutím libovolné klávesy obnovit normální provoz telefonu při zachování tísňového volání. Zvuk hovoru zůstane tichý, dokud uživatel nezvýší hlasitost reproduktoru pomocí tlačítka hlasitosti.

Další informace o těchto parametrech naleznete v tématu Parametry pro tlačítko akce.

4

Klepněte na příkaz Uložit.

5

Klikněte na tlačítko Použít konfiguraci.

Odkazy

Parametry pro tlačítko akce

Parametry jsou k dispozici v části Konfigurace podnikového telefonu, Běžný profil telefonu a konfigurace jednotlivých telefonů.

Tabulka 1. Parametry pro tlačítko akce
ParametrVýchozí nastavení a možnostiPopis
Funkce akčního tlačítka 1 ~ 3

Výchozí hodnota: vypnuto

Možnosti: Vypnuto, Tísňové volání, Vlastní

Tlačítko můžete nakonfigurovat s konkrétní službou.

  • Vypnuto: Při nastavení Vypnuto nebude tlačítko akce pro jednu službu v telefonu fungovat.
  • Tísňové volání: Uživatelé mohou použít tlačítko Akce k uskutečnění tísňového volání, pokud je nakonfigurováno.
  • Vlastní: Uživatelé můžou použít tlačítko akce pro přístup k vlastní službě, pokud je nakonfigurovaná.

Když nastavíte pole na Tísňové volání nebo Vlastní, ujistěte se, že jste zadali cíl služby do pole Cíl služby tlačítka akce. Nebo telefon zobrazí chybu konfigurace.

Tlačítko akce Název služby 1 ~ 3

Výchozí: prázdné

Volitelně zadejte název služby přidružené k tlačítku akce. Tento název se zobrazí ve zprávě na obrazovce, když uživatel stiskne tlačítko a označuje, která služba bude spuštěna.

Pokud název nezadáte, výchozí název bude Tísňové volání, Tiché tísňové volání nebo Vlastní akce na základě vašeho výběru v poli Funkce tlačítka akce.

Tlačítko akce Cíl služby 1 ~ 3

Výchozí: prázdné

Zadejte cíl služby v jednom z následujících formátů na základě služby přiřazené tlačítku akce:

  • V případě služeb tísňového volání zadejte telefonní číslo nebo identifikátor URI tísňové služby.

  • Při konfiguraci tlačítka pro vlastní službu zadejte adresu URL služby. Adresa URL musí začínat http:// nebo https://. Například https://10.11.20.159/path/service.xml.

  • Chcete-li tlačítko nakonfigurovat tak, aby iniciovalo více událostí jedním triggerem, zadejte tel:<phonenumber nebo SIP URL> + <Service RUL>. Příklad: tel:1234 + https://10.11.20.159/path/service.xml.

    Podporováno je také volání identifikátorů URI protokolu SIP. Zadejte identifikátor URI ve formátu tel: sip 4567@co.webex.com

Pokud povolíte tlačítko akce bez nastavení platného cíle služby, zobrazí se uživateli telefonu zpráva s výzvou ke konfiguraci. Poté, co uživatel toto upozornění zavře, zůstane výstražná ikona v záhlaví obrazovky telefonu, dokud nebude tlačítko správně nakonfigurováno nebo zakázáno.

Telefonní čísla nelze použít jako cíle pro vlastní služby. Pokud nakonfigurujete tlačítko akce jako Vlastní a jako cíl služby zadáte telefonní číslo, zobrazí se v telefonu výstražná zpráva oznamující, že tlačítko není nakonfigurováno. Místo toho můžete přidat telefonní číslo v tomto formátu tel:<telefonní číslo>, například tel:1234.

Pokud nemáte povoleno zadat adresu URL obsahující ampersand (&), použijte jako náhradu %26. Zadejte například http://1.2.3.4/phone?a=1%26b=2%26c=3 místo http://1.2.3.4/phone?a=1&b=2&c=3.

Pole vlastního obsahu 1~3

Výchozí: prázdné

Toto nastavení funguje pouze v případě, že je funkce tlačítka akce nastavena na hodnotu Vlastní.

Zadejte data HTTP, jako je metoda, záhlaví a obsah příspěvku, s maximální délkou 1024 znaků. Když je nakonfigurována, telefon odešle požadavek HTTP Post při stisknutí akce.

Pokud služba pro přístup vyžaduje ověření, nezapomeňte do pole tajný klíč služby zadat ověřovací tajný klíč . V datech HTTP použijte $SS makra jako odkaz na tajný klíč služby.

Příklady a syntaxi najdete v tématu požadavek HTTP Post pro tlačítko akce.

Servisní tajemství 1 ~ 3

Výchozí: prázdné

Tajný klíč služby může být ověřovací tajný klíč, token nebo heslo. Zadaný tajný klíč se zobrazí jako maskovaný řetězec a lze na něj odkazovat pomocí makra $SS v části Pole vlastního obsahu a Cíl služby tlačítkaakce.

Spouštěč služby 1~3

Výchozí nastavení: Jedno stisknutí

Možnosti: Jedno stisknutí, Dlouhé stisknutí, Stiskněte 3krát

Zvolte, jak mohou uživatelé uskutečnit tísňové volání nebo iniciovat vlastní službu pomocí tlačítka akce telefonu.

Jedno stisknutí: Stisknutím tlačítka akce spustíte přidružený hovor nebo službu.

Dlouhé stisknutí: Stisknutím tlačítka akce po dobu alespoň 2 sekund spustíte přidružený hovor nebo službu.

Stiskněte 3krát: Stisknutím tlačítka akce třikrát v intervalech kratších než 2 sekundy mezi jednotlivými stisknutími spustíte související hovor nebo službu.

Neopakujte trigger napříč více službami, protože parametry s nižší prioritou nebudou fungovat. Pořadí priority od nejvyššího po nejnižší je následující: Skupina 1, Skupina 2, Skupina 3.

Zpoždění vytáčení 1 ~ 3

Výchozí: 5

Volby: 0 - 30

Nastavte časový limit telefonu v sekundách pro zahájení tísňového volání nebo vlastní akce po stisknutí tlačítka akce.

Nastavte ji na hodnotu 0, pokud dáváte přednost tomu, aby telefon uskutečnil hovor nebo inicioval událost okamžitě po zjištění spouště, jak je určeno jedním stisknutím tlačítka, dlouhým stisknutím nebo trojitým stisknutím tlačítka.

Tiché tísňové volání 1 ~ 3

Ve výchozím nastavení je funkce zakázána.

Možnosti: Povoleno, Zakázáno

Tiché tísňové volání je určeno pro diskrétní pomoc v nebezpečných situacích. Umožňuje uživatelům vyhledat pomoc bez jakéhokoli hluku.

  • Pokud je tato možnost povolena, mohou uživatelé uskutečňovat jednosměrná volání pomocí tlačítka akce.

    Po uskutečnění tichého tísňového volání může hovor ukončit pouze druhá strana. Aby během probíhajícího hovoru nepřitahovala pozornost, obrazovka telefonu 9841 zamrzne a obrazovka telefonů 9851, 9861 a 9871 bude vypnutá. Telefon ve výchozím nastavení uzamkne všechny funkce během tichého tísňového volání. Chcete-li uživatelům umožnit obnovení normálního provozu telefonu při zachování tichého tísňového volání, povolte funkci Povolit tiché načítání tísňových volání.

  • Je-li tísňové volání zakázáno, funguje podobně jako ostatní odchozí hovory jako obousměrné.

Povolit tiché vyhledávání tísňových volání

Výchozí nastavení: Ne

Možnosti: Yes, No

Určuje, zda uživatelé mohou obnovit funkce telefonu během tichého tísňového volání. Ve výchozím nastavení telefon po zahájení tichého tísňového volání uzamkne všechny funkce, dokud příjemce hovoru neukončí.

Pokud je tento parametr nastaven na hodnotu Ano, mohou uživatelé stisknutím libovolné klávesy obnovit normální provoz telefonu při zachování tísňového volání. Zvuk hovoru zůstane tichý, dokud uživatel nezvýší hlasitost pomocí tlačítka hlasitosti.

Požadavek HTTP Post pro tlačítko akce

Tlačítko akce na stolním telefonu Cisco řady 9800 lze nakonfigurovat tak, aby spouštělo XML aplikace prostřednictvím požadavků HTTP Post.

Do pole vlastního obsahu zadejte přizpůsobený skript požadavku. Můžete zadat typ obsahu XML nebo JSON a do požadavku zahrnout makra. Například $SSlze přidat do skriptu pro načtení ověřovacího tajného klíče, tokenu nebo hesla zadaného v poli tajný klíč služby.

Následující příklady jsou ve XML a JSON:

Ukázka #1: XML --method POST --header 'Content-Type: application/xml' --header 'Authorization: Bearer username:$SS' --body '<MetaData><Trigger>True</Trigger><Description>Toto je pro HTTP POST XML</Description></MetaData>' Ukázka #2: JSON --method POST --header 'Content-Type: application/json' --header 'Authorization: $SS' --body '{"events":[{"evtid":"12345", "parameters": {"trigger": true}, "Popis":"Toto je pro HTTP POST JSON"}]}' 

Cisco Unified Communications Manager (UCM) vyžaduje procentuální kódování vyhrazených znaků v souladu s dokumentem RFC 3986.

Tabulka 2. Procentuální kódování vyhrazených znaků
ZnakProcentuální kódování
+%26
'%27
%22
< %3c
> %3e

Následující skript je příkladem použití řetězců kódovaných v procentech.

--metoda POST --header %27Content-Type: application/xml%27 --body %27%3cMetaData%3e%3cTrigger%3eTrue%3c/Trigger%3e%3cDescription%3eThis je pro HTTP POST XML%3c/Description%3e%3c/MetaData%3e%27
Tabulka 3. Podporovaná makra
Název makraRozšíření makra
#DEVICENAME#Název zařízení zobrazený v volajícím systému. Například SEP845A3EC21288
$SSTajný klíč služby, který na stránce konfigurace telefonu zobrazuje maskovaný řetězec, například ověřovací tajný klíč, token nebo heslo.